Food & Culinary Experiences

Savor the local flavors and gastronomic traditions of Setúbal.

Gourmet Journey

  • Start every day at Mercado do Livramento.
  • Dine at traditional tascas for authentic 'chocos fritos'.
  • Half-day to Azeitão for wine cellar tours and Moscatel tasting.
  • Pairings with Queijo de Azeitão cheese.

Value-Focused Recommendations

Smart tips to boost your budget and experience.

Savvy Savings

  • Visit during shoulder season (April-May, Sept-Oct) for better prices.
  • Book accommodation in advance for better rates.
  • Eat 'Prato do Dia' at lunch for value.
  • Focus on nature and free historical sites.

Seasonal Specialties

Each season features a different Setúbal experience.

Seasonal Highlights

  • Summer (June-August): Focus on beaches and water sports.
  • Autumn/Spring (April-May, Sept-Oct): Ideal for hiking and city exploration.
  • Wine tasting in Azeitão is excellent in early autumn.
  • Winter (Nov-March): Focus on cultural attractions and local cuisine.
